Analysis
The most recent figure for sawnwood, non-coniferous — production, per square kilometre in Sierra Leone is 0.4156 m3 per square kilometre, measured in 2023.
That represents a change of up 466.0% over ten years.
Over the whole period, sawnwood, non-coniferous — production, per square kilometre in Sierra Leone peaked at 0.568 m3 per square kilometre in 1976 and was at its lowest, 0.0734 m3 per square kilometre, in 1993.
That places Sierra Leone 83rd out of 184 countries with data for 2023, putting it in the middle of the range.
The series is highly variable year to year, so single readings are best treated with caution.

How this figure is calculated
Sawnwood, non-coniferous — Production divided by Land area (sq. km), matched on country and year. Neither publisher issues this ratio as a series; it is computed here from both.
Sawnwood, non-coniferous — Production ÷ Land area (sq. km)
Computed from
- Sawnwood, non-coniferous — Production Food and Agriculture Organization of the United Nations
- Land area FAOSTAT, Food and Agriculture Organization of the United Nations (FAO)
Statizoid computes this series; the underlying measurements belong to the publishers named above. The arithmetic is applied to every country and year where both inputs report, and nothing is estimated unless the page says so.
